Volvo have announced the first details of their new executive saloon, the Volvo S80.

The S80 will be available in the UK this summer, and will be officially unveiled at the Geneva Motor Show on March 3rd.

The new motor benefits from lower fuel consumption and fewer emissions, and will feature three new diesel engines; the 2.4D, D5 and the low CO2-emitting DRIVe.

Volvo Cars president and CEO, Stephen Odell, said: "The new S80 should not just be seen, it has to be experienced. The atmosphere inside is both more comfortable and luxurious.

"We've also made the interior more driver-oriented, with a new steering wheel and upgraded instruments."

The S80 has a lower, longer and wider stance with a new grille featuring the larger iron mark badge, which is part of the more extrovert DNA as seen in recent Volvo models.

The instruments in the new Volvo S80 feature aluminium dials and Volvo is also launching a new generation of steering wheel. The décor trim with Silk Matte metal-effect finish on the four-spoke steering wheel is also found in the gear selector and around the starter button.

Steve Mattin, Volvo Cars design director, said: "Customers in this segment are often very brand-loyal. In order to appear on the radar of customers currently driving competitor cars, we have to offer something that is extra.

"We do this by offering exclusiveness and comfort of the absolute top level. In combination with world-leading safety, this makes the new S80 very hard to beat."
